Volunteering Conference organised by Sports Volunteering Northwest

Sport England have officially confirmed their support of the 2008 "Hands Up for Sports Volunteering" Conference organised by Sports Volunteering Northwest.

As the governments major fund provider, Sport England take a keen and active role in supporting volunteering programmes and strive to ensure quality opportunites for all young people within sport.

When asked about the conference, Sport England Regional Director Stewart Kellett had this to say;

‘All of us working in the sector know that sport relies on the wonderful dedication and work of England’s 5.8million volunteers, week in and week out'.

‘The vital time that volunteers give to supporting projects and clubs and enabling more people to get into sport is worth a total of £14 billion. But more than; volunteers are the are the lifeblood of sport, without which sport simply couldn’t happen'.

‘Sport England is delighted to be continuing our support for the ‘Hands up for Sports Volunteering’ conference, which will again be celebrating and supporting the North West’s army of young volunteers’

Looking forward to a memorable conference Sports Volunteering NW are also proud to announce the involvement of Sports Coach UK who will be delivering FUNdamentals training.
